/// The Pakfile lump (Lump 40) is a special lump that can contains
/// multiple files which are embedded into the bsp file. Usually,
/// they contain special texture (.vtf) and material (.vmt) files
/// which are used to store the reflection maps from env_cubemap
/// entities in the map; these files are built and placed in the
/// Pakfile lump when the buildcubemaps console command is executed.
/// The Pakfile can optionally contain such things as custom textures
/// and prop models used in the map, and are placed into the bsp file
/// by using the BSPZIP program (or alternate programs such as Pakrat).
/// These files are integrated into the game engine's file system
/// and will be loaded preferentially before externally located
/// files are used.
///
/// The format of the Pakfile lump is identical to that used by the
/// Zip compression utility when no compression is specified (i.e.,
/// the individual files are stored in uncompressed format). In some
/// branches, such as , LZMA compression can be used as well. If the
/// Pakfile lump is extracted and written to a file, it can therefore
/// be opened with WinZip and similar programs.
///
/// The header public/zip_uncompressed.h defines the structures
/// present in the Pakfile lump. The last element in the lump is a
/// ZIP_EndOfCentralDirRecord structure. This points to an array of
/// ZIP_FileHeader structures immediately preceeding it, one for each
/// file present in the Pak. Each of these headers then point to
/// ZIP_LocalFileHeader structures that are followed by that file's
/// data.
///
/// The Pakfile lump is usually the last element of the bsp file.

/// Every image file has an optional header that provides information to the loader.
/// This header is optional in the sense that some files (specifically, object files)
/// do not have it. For image files, this header is required. An object file can have
/// an optional header, but generally this header has no function in an object file
/// except to increase its size.
///
/// Note that the size of the optional header is not fixed. The SizeOfOptionalHeader
/// field in the COFF header must be used to validate that a probe into the file for
/// a particular data directory does not go beyond SizeOfOptionalHeader.
///
/// The NumberOfRvaAndSizes field of the optional header should also be used to ensure
/// that no probe for a particular data directory entry goes beyond the optional header.
/// In addition, it is important to validate the optional header magic number for format
/// compatibility.
///
/// The optional header magic number determines whether an image is a PE32 or
/// PE32+ executable.
///
/// PE32+ images allow for a 64-bit address space while limiting the image size to
/// 2 gigabytes. Other PE32+ modifications are addressed in their respective sections.
///
/// The first eight fields of the optional header are standard fields that are defined
/// for every implementation of COFF. These fields contain general information that is
/// useful for loading and running an executable file. They are unchanged for the
/// PE32+ format.

/// The symbol table in this section is inherited from the traditional
/// COFF format. It is distinct from Microsoft Visual C++ debug information.
/// A file can contain both a COFF symbol table and Visual C++ debug
/// information, and the two are kept separate. Some Microsoft tools use
/// the symbol table for limited but important purposes, such as
/// communicating COMDAT information to the linker. Section names and file
/// names, as well as code and data symbols, are listed in the symbol table.
///
/// The location of the symbol table is indicated in the COFF header.
///
/// The symbol table is an array of records, each 18 bytes long. Each record
/// is either a standard or auxiliary symbol-table record. A standard record
/// defines a symbol or name.
///
/// Auxiliary symbol table records always follow, and apply to, some standard
/// symbol table record. An auxiliary record can have any format that the tools
/// can recognize, but 18 bytes must be allocated for them so that symbol table
/// is maintained as an array of regular size. Currently, Microsoft tools
/// recognize auxiliary formats for the following kinds of records: function
/// definitions, function begin and end symbols (.bf and .ef), weak externals,
/// file names, and section definitions.
///
/// The traditional COFF design also includes auxiliary-record formats for arrays
/// and structures.Microsoft tools do not use these, but instead place that
/// symbolic information in Visual C++ debug format in the debug sections.

/// "Weak externals" are a mechanism for object files that allows flexibility at
/// link time. A module can contain an unresolved external symbol (sym1), but it
/// can also include an auxiliary record that indicates that if sym1 is not
/// present at link time, another external symbol (sym2) is used to resolve
/// references instead.
///
/// If a definition of sym1 is linked, then an external reference to the symbol
/// is resolved normally. If a definition of sym1 is not linked, then all references
/// to the weak external for sym1 refer to sym2 instead. The external symbol, sym2,
/// must always be linked; typically, it is defined in the module that contains
/// the weak reference to sym1.
///
/// Weak externals are represented by a symbol table record with EXTERNAL storage
/// class, UNDEF section number, and a value of zero. The weak-external symbol
/// record is followed by an auxiliary record with the following format:

/// The LZXD compressor emits chunks of compressed data. A chunk represents exactly 32 KB of
/// uncompressed data until the last chunk in the stream, which can represent less than 32 KB. To
/// ensure that an exact number of input bytes represent an exact number of output bytes for each
/// chunk, after each 32 KB of uncompressed data is represented in the output compressed bitstream, the
/// output bitstream is padded with up to 15 bits of zeros to realign the bitstream on a 16-bit boundary
/// (even byte boundary) for the next 32 KB of data. This results in a compressed chunk of a byte-aligned
/// size. The compressed chunk could be smaller than 32 KB or larger than 32 KB if the data is
/// incompressible when the chunk is not the last one.

/// Following the generic block header, an uncompressed block begins with 1 to 16 bits of zero padding
/// to align the bit buffer on a 16-bit boundary. At this point, the bitstream ends and a byte stream
/// begins. Following the zero padding, new 32-bit values for R0, R1, and R2 are output in little-endian
/// form, followed by the uncompressed data bytes themselves. Finally, if the uncompressed data length
/// is odd, one extra byte of zero padding is encoded to realign the following bitstream.
///
/// Then the bitstream of byte-swapped 16-bit integers resumes for the next Block Type field (if there
/// are subsequent blocks).
///
/// The decoded R0, R1, and R2 values are used as initial repeated offset values to decode the
/// subsequent compressed block if present.

/// Each MSZIP block MUST consist of a 2-byte MSZIP signature and one or more RFC 1951 blocks. The
/// 2-byte MSZIP signature MUST consist of the bytes 0x43 and 0x4B. The MSZIP signature MUST be
/// the first 2 bytes in the MSZIP block. The MSZIP signature is shown in the following packet diagram.
///
/// Each MSZIP block is the result of a single deflate compression operation, as defined in [RFC1951].
/// The compressor that performs the compression operation MUST generate one or more RFC 1951
/// blocks, as defined in [RFC1951]. The number, deflation mode, and type of RFC 1951 blocks in each
/// MSZIP block is determined by the compressor, as defined in [RFC1951]. The last RFC 1951 block in
/// each MSZIP block MUST be marked as the "end" of the stream(1), as defined by [RFC1951]
/// section 3.2.3. Decoding trees MUST be discarded after each RFC 1951 block, but the history buffer
/// MUST be maintained.Each MSZIP block MUST represent no more than 32 KB of uncompressed data.
///
/// The maximum compressed size of each MSZIP block is 32 KB + 12 bytes. This enables the MSZIP
/// block to contain 32 KB of data split between two noncompressed RFC 1951 blocks, each of which
/// has a value of BTYPE = 00.
